Las Vegas has officially recorded its wettest May on record, with 1.44 inches of rainfall reported at Harry Reid International Airport. This amount surpassed the previous record of 0.96 inches set in 1969, and occurred during an uncharacteristically cold weather system that brought heavy thunderstorms to the area.
While the valley is grappling with the aftermath of severe weather, temperatures soared into the high 90s on Saturday, with several areas, including Nellis Air Force Base and Henderson, reaching up to 99 degrees. The National Weather Service has indicated that if the temperature reaches 100 degrees, it will mark the first occurrence of the year.
The Las Vegas Valley remains under a flood advisory as rain continues to impact the area. A man has been reported missing after last seen in the water of a Henderson wash, a consequence of recent flooding. Strong winds have also been reported, with speeds ranging from 13 to 22 miles per hour, and gusts expected to reach 40-50 mph on Monday, leading to localized dust storms.
Residents are warned that the forecast for Monday predicts continued windy conditions, compounded by pockets of blowing dust. However, temperatures are expected to cool significantly by Tuesday, providing some relief from the heat.
The region has observed an uncharacteristic meteorological phenomenon, with a significant storm system affecting the area for four consecutive days. This weather event mixed moisture from the Pacific Ocean with local patterns, producing thunderstorms that led to heavy rains exceeding one-third of the city’s long-term average rainfall of 4.18 inches in just four days.
This marks the first instance of four consecutive days of rain recorded in May since records began in 1937, highlighting the unusual weather patterns impacting Southern Nevada as the annual monsoon season approaches, set to officially begin on June 15 and lasting until September 30.
The heavy rainfall resulted in significant flooding across various parts of the valley, prompting severe thunderstorm warnings due to downpours, strong winds, and even hail in some areas.
